NGMsoftware

NGMsoftware
로그인 회원가입
  • 매뉴얼
  • 팁 앤 테크
  • 매뉴얼

    팁과 테크니컬 노하우를 확인하세요.

    팁 앤 테크

    팁과 테크니컬 노하우를 확인하세요.

    본 사이트의 컨텐츠는 저작권법의 보호를 받으므로 무단 복사, 게재, 배포 등을 금합니다.

    에디터 RPA 업무 자동화 (엑셀 사용하기)

    페이지 정보

    본문

    안녕하세요. 엔지엠소프트웨어입니다. RPA 업무 자동화의 기본은 엑셀이라고해도~ 과언이 아닐 정도로 많은 부분을 차지하고 있습니다. 대부분의 업무가 엑셀에 데이타를 채우고, 차트를 그리고 결과를 확인합니다. 부서 또는 팀의 일정을 체크하거나, 제조업에서는 공장의 수율을 관리합니다. 이외에도 정산 시스템, 고객사 관리, 영수증이나 학사, 행사등등... 많은 부분에서 활용할 수 있습니다. 잡코리아에서 아래 그림과 같은 조사 결과도 있군요.

    7xkS3dX.jpg

     

     

    어떤 조사에서는 국가별로 일평균 잡무로 허비하는 시간을 조사한것도 있습니다. 제 기억에 우리나라가 약 3위정도 한거 같은데요. 생각보다 잡무로 하루를 보내는 회사가 많다는걸 알 수 있습니다. 단순 반복적인 잡무를 줄이고, 좀 더 생산성 있는 업무에 집중할 수 있도록 해야 합니다. RPA는 매년 수요가 2배씩 증가하고 있으며, 이에 발맞춰서 C#이나 파이썬(Python)으로 업무 자동화를 교육해주는 곳도 많아진 상태입니다. 그러나~ 복잡한 시스템에서 단순 교육만으로 자동화 하기는 쉽지 않은게 현실입니다. 그래서, 전문적으로 엔지엠 에디터와 같은 RPA 또는 매크로 제작 도구를 이용해서 업무를 자동화 하는게 효율적입니다. 요즘은~ 자동화를 도입해주는 컨설팅 회사들도 많아졌더라구요. 대부분 개발하는게 아닌 업무를 분석해서 엔지엠 에디터와 같은 도구들을 사용합니다.

    SxTlP7K.png

     

     

    본론으로 들어가서 작업에 필요한 엑셀 파일이 하나 필요합니다. 데이타는 아래 그림과 같이 넣어놓고 저장하세요.

    F5QqjyZ.png

     

     

    여기서 A열에 1행의 값을 가져오도록 하겠습니다. 값은 1인데요. 잘 가져옵니다!

    GaB3RrE.gif

     

     

    2행에 C열의 값을 가져오려면 아래와 같이 인덱스를 설정하면 됩니다. 하나의 셀 값인 경우에는 인덱스2는 설정하지 않아도 됩니다.

    24dScET.gif

     

     

    범위로 데이타를 가져오려면 인덱스 1과 인덱스 2를 같이 사용해야 합니다. 2행의 모든 열을 가져옵니다.

    gO2WIiA.gif

     

     

    이번에는 2열의 모든 행을 가져오도록 인덱스를 설정해줍니다.

    qzBsFY2.gif

     

     

    2차원 배열로 값을 가져오기 때문에 열과 행의 구분자가 다르게 표시됩니다. 이 내용은 잠시 후 알아보도록 하고, 이번에는 모든 내용을 가져오도록 인덱스를 설정 해보세요.

    QEywYuA.gif

     

     

    여기서 결과값이 아래와 같이 나왔을겁니다. 실제 엑셀의 행보다 하나 더 크게 설정했기 때문에 빈 값으로 하나의 행이 더 추가되었기 때문입니다.

    엑셀 값: 1,2,3,4,5@a,b,c,d,e@!,@,#,$,%@안,녕,하,세,요@,,,,

     

    빈 값을 제거하려면 아래와 같이 옵션을 변경하고 처리할수도 있습니다. 뒤에 빈 행이 삭제되었습니다.

    P1QDKrH.gif

     

     

    열과 행의 데이타를 이용해서 1차원 배열로 변경할수도 있습니다.

    K65K1s5.gif

     

     

    열과 행을 반복하면서 2차원 배열로 처리하는 방법은 아래 글을 참고하시면 됩니다.

    엑셀 매크로 - 엑셀 데이타를 2중 For 반복으로 행과 열을 읽어서 처리하기 ]

     

    개발자에게 후원하기

    MGtdv7r.png

     

    추천, 구독, 홍보 꼭~ 부탁드립니다.

    여러분의 후원이 빠른 귀농을 가능하게 해줍니다~ 답답한 도시를 벗어나 귀농하고 싶은 개발자~

    감사합니다~

    • 네이버 공유하기
    • 페이스북 공유하기
    • 트위터 공유하기
    • 카카오스토리 공유하기
    추천0 비추천0

    댓글목록

    등록된 댓글이 없습니다.